Burpee 

Burpee actually is an ideal exercise that works on your chest, core, buttocks, hips, abdomen, glutes, arms, and on your legs as well. It's basically a full-body cardio workout, and your body utilizes its weight for resistance. You can build muscle strength and endurance by practicing burpee workouts. 

Other than that you can get other benefits such as a stronger heart, lungs, improved blood flow, lower risk of heart disease, improvement in your brain functioning, and also improved cholesterol level. 

How to perform? 

  1. Get into the squat position in a way that your shoulders are wider apart, your back is straight and your knees are bent.
  2. Place your hands on the floor in front of you.
  3. But your weight on your hands, get into the plank position. 
  4. In a straight position, make one push up. 
  5. Now jump on your feet back and get into the starting position. 
  6. Now jump immediately so that you get back into the starting position. 
  7. Land with your knees bent, make a squat position and do another repetition. 

You can make burpees more challenging by adding weight such as Bosu ball, box jump, and with the help of dumbbells. But make sure to take safety measures too because it's a beneficial workout if you do them safely to avoid injury.

Push-ups. 

If you want to build up your chest muscles and want to build up strength in your chest and triceps, push-ups are one of the most effective workouts. Along with that, it is considered a great workout for your core muscles, pectoral muscles, lower back, and for your lower body as well. They can be done anywhere and do not need any equipment. 

How to do push-ups? 

  1. Get on the mat with your chest and your stomach flat towards the floor.
  2. Start exhaling, when you push your hands and heels bringing them towards your torso, with the thigh and chest off the ground.
  3. Being in the plank position, hold on for a second, and keep your core engaged.
  4. Now start inhaling when you start lowering your body at the starting position.  

Pull-ups 

Primarily pull-ups use your lats and biceps muscles and also target your deltoids, core, and rhomboids muscles as well. Pull-ups are the resistance exercise that stimulates the growth of your muscles. It’s a great workout that you can do at home in order to develop your bigger upper arms. Actually, there exists a small muscle called the brachialis under your superficial biceps muscles, and the more efficient way to build up these muscles is by pulling them from above, which ultimately makes your biceps grow bigger. 

How to do pull-ups with accurate technique? 

  1. Stand underneath the pull-up bar. Now hold the bar tightly with your shoulders wider apart. Now you are standing in your starting position. 
  2. Lift your feet up off the floor so that you can hang up from the bar, also engage the muscles of your core by pulling yourself upwards. Now pull your shoulders back and down.
  3. Now bend your elbow and start raising your upper body upwards towards the bar until your chin reaches the level of the bar( by engaging the muscles of your arms and back). Once you will be moving, do not hang your legs. 
  4. Once you reach up, start inhaling and extend your elbow and also lower your body back towards the starting point. Also, make sure that your shoulder blades are moving in the right position in order to avoid any type of injury.

Dumbbells high curl workout.

You can bulk up your biceps with a dumbbell curl workout. The workout is meant to develop the strength in your biceps. You can get the dumbbells anywhere from the market and start doing dumbbells high curl workout easily at home. 

How to perform a dumbbell workout. 

  1. Stand up in the straight position, holding each dumbbell in both of your hands. With your shoulders and feet widened apart, bring your arms up to the level of your shoulder making a 90-degree angle. 
  2. Then gradually move these dumbbells, so that they reach upon your head, and slowly curl up your biceps. Keep your arms at the level of your shoulders during the motion. 
  3. Take a pause at this position for a second and then get back to the starting position. 
  4. Repeat this workout again and make desired sets. Make sure not to fall too heavy on your body to avoid any type of injury.
